A WHS book for my birthday in 2013 commenced my journey and exploration of WHS sites.  Work has interfered with much of my passion to date, however this is about to change in 2025 as we retire and embark on a 6-year overseas journey. 

We are travelling with our 7-year-old Boston Terrier Dog, Yoki, which will bring about its own challenges, limitations and above all excitement.  It is for this reason we will not be visiting South America, Africa or much of Asia on this initial trip.  They will be for another day.  We will be doing a combination of fast and slow travel as we coordinate our WHS itinerary.

Finding this website, is like finding my tribe and I hope to contribute regularly with reviews for fellow enthusiasts.

I feel very blessed already in my life to having visited 165 WHS sites at the time of registering, so the remaining 1000+ will just be icing on the cake on this journey called life.

We have created a website, where we will be tracking our journey of our trials and tribulations of travelling with a dog and visiting WHS sites.  I am not sure who is more excited, my wife, Yoki or me.
